"The aim of this retrospective study was to evaluate FDG-PET findings in the lungs of patients with Hodgkin lymphoma.16 of the 22 patients included in the study had a negative PET finding after the first course of chemotherapy, i.e. they were considered to be in a complete remission of the disease. PET and HRCT revealed postradiation pneumonitis in two patients. In two patients a progression appeared after the first course of chemotherapy, in accordance with PET findings the progression was outside the lungs. In other two patients a persistence of lung involvement was observed on PET after the initial chemotherapy. These patients are without any relaps. One of them underwent lung biopsy which confirmed postchemotherapeutic changes. Positive FDG-PET findings in the lung parenchyma are quite frequent after the initial chemotherapy in patients with Hodgkin lymphoma with initial involvement of the lungs (4/22), the majority is represented by benign postchemotherapeutic and postradiation changes" .
